About The Song Poet

The first Hmong story adapted for the operatic stage, Saint Paul writer Kao Kalia Yang’s memoir The Song Poet comes to life in this world premiere. It tells the story of Yang’s family and her song poet father as war drives them from the mountains of Laos into a Thai refugee camp and ultimately on to the challenging world of life as a refugee. With his poetry, Kalia’s father inspires hope in his family, polishing their reality so that they might shine. 

Sung in English and Hmong with English and Hmong captions projected above the stage.

Music by Jocelyn Hagen
Libretto by Kao Kalia Yang

Ordway Inside Out

Ordway Inside Out utilizes digital technology to dramatically increase access to artistic programming in Saint Paul. Presented by the Arts Partnership in coordination with the Saint Paul Downtown Alliance and Saint Paul Parks Conservancy, it provides audiences with the opportunity to experience free performances from all four organizations, streamed in Rice Park.
